About Attoamperes
The attoampere (aA) equals 10⁻¹⁸ A, the scale of single-electron tunnelling currents in quantum devices. Individual electrons tunnelling through a molecular junction or quantum dot produce average currents of order 1-100 aA when measured at sub-microsecond resolution; cryogenic shot-noise electrometers achieve sub-attoampere sensitivity. 1 aA = 10⁻³ fA = 10⁻¹⁸ A.
About Microamperes
The microampere (µA) equals 10⁻⁶ A, common in low-power sensor circuits, analogue signal conditioning, and bioelectrical measurement. Surface ECG electrodes record body currents of 1-100 µA; a 1 mW signal at 5 V draws 200 µA; modern low-power microcontrollers sleep at 1-10 µA, enabling coin-cell operation for months or years. 1 µA = 10⁻³ mA = 10³ nA.
